Types of Belly Wrap Corsets

When diving into the world of belly wrap corsets, understanding their various types is essential. Each type serves a distinctive purpose and caters to different tastes and requirements. Recognizing these variations allows for a more informed decision when selecting a corset, ensuring that it aligns with individual fashion preferences and desired benefits. This section highlights the key elementsโ€”material variations and stylesโ€”integral to belly wrap corsets.

Material Variations

Choosing the right material for a belly wrap corset is critical, as it influences comfort, durability, and the overall aesthetic. Here's a closer look at common material options:

Cotton and Cotton Blends

One of the most popular choices, cotton and cotton blends excel in comfort. This fabric is known for its breathable nature, making it suitable for everyday wear, especially in warm weather. People love cotton corsets for their softness and ability to wick away moisture. The unique aspect of cotton is that it can be easily washed and maintained, appealing to those who prioritize practicality.

Advantages:

  • Soft and breathable
  • Easy to clean
  • Good for short durations of wear

Disadvantages:

  • May not provide the same level of control as more structured materials
  • Cotton can lose shape over time with repeated washing

Latex and Synthetic Fabrics

Latex and synthetic fabrics offer a different kind of performance. Known for their figure-hugging capabilities, these materials create a sleek silhouette and are often favored for their compression qualities. They are popular amongst those seeking a more dramatic hourglass shape. However, it's important to note that latex can be less forgiving in terms of breathability.

Key characteristic:

  • Excellent shaping potential

Advantages:

  • Provides strong support and shaping
  • Often used in waist training corsets

Disadvantages:

  • Can cause discomfort if worn for extended periods
  • Potential for skin irritations for those allergic to latex
A close-up of various fabric textures used in belly wrap corsets, highlighting material diversity.
A close-up of various fabric textures used in belly wrap corsets, highlighting material diversity.

Silk and Other Luxury Materials

Opting for silk and other luxury materials brings an element of opulence to belly wrap corsets. Silk is not only stunning but also feels luxurious against the skin. Corsets made from silk can elevate an outfit, making them a preferred choice for formal occasions. However, with beauty comes a specific set of considerations, including maintenance and cost.

Key characteristic:

  • Elegance and smoothness

Advantages:

  • Soft and comfortable against the skin
  • Great for special occasions

Disadvantages:

  • Higher price point
  • Requires special care in cleaning to maintain fabric integrity

Styles and Designs

The design of a belly wrap corset can significantly affect its overall function and appeal. Understanding the different styles will help clarify which options cater best to personal fashion senses and body types.

Underbust vs. Overbust

When it comes to underbust and overbust styles, each serves distinct needs. Underbust corsets sit below the bust, allowing for more flexibility in breast coverage and are often preferred for layering. On the other hand, overbust corsets provide support to the bust and shape the waist simultaneously, making them an ideal option for creating dramatic silhouettes.

Key characteristic:

  • Coverage scope

Advantages of underbust:

  • Suitable for diverse styles
  • Works well with various tops

Disadvantages of underbust:

  • Generally provides less support to the bust

Advantages of overbust:

  • Offers ample support and coverage
  • Adds a vintage vibe to outfits

Disadvantages of overbust:

  • May feel restrictive to some wearers

Longline vs. Short Corsets

The debate between longline and short corsets boils down to preference and functional goals. Longline corsets extend lower on the torso, providing comprehensive coverage and support for the abdomen, while short corsets typically offer a more flirtatious look and more freedom of movement, making them perfect for casual or playful attire.

Key characteristic:

  • Length and torso coverage

Advantages of longline:

  • Extra support for the midsection
  • Enhances posture

Disadvantages of longline:

  • May sense cumbersome for shorter individuals

Advantages of short corsets:

  • Easier to wear for more extended periods
  • Great for layering under shorter tops

Disadvantages of short corsets:

  • Less overall support

Custom and Ready-to-Wear Options

Finally, thereโ€™s the choice between custom and ready-to-wear options. Ready-to-wear corsets are typically more accessible, available from various retailers, and come in standard sizes. Custom corsets, however, are tailored to the individual's exact measurements, ensuring a perfect fit and potentially higher comfort levels.

Key characteristic:

  • Fit and tailoring

Advantages of custom:

  • Ideal for unique body shapes
  • Greater comfort and aesthetic appeal

Disadvantages of custom:

  • Usually takes longer to receive each makes.
  • Generally higher price point than standard options

Health Risks and Concerns

Breathing and Circulation Issues

Belly wrap corsets, particularly when pulled too tightly, can pose breathing and circulation challenges. When a corset is fastened too snugly, it may restrict the expansion of the rib cage, limiting lung capacity. This restriction can cause discomfort during physical activities and lead to shallow breathing, affecting oxygen flow and overall stamina. Moreover, such compression might impede blood circulation, especially in the lower regions, potentially leading to numbness or tingling sensations in the extremities. Itโ€™s essential to choose a corset that balances support and comfort, ensuring that it fits properly without excessive tightness. Consideration of breathing and circulation issues is vital in this discussion, as finding that sweet spot in the range of tension is key to enjoying the corset's advantages without compromising one's health.

Skin Irritation and Allergies

Another significant concern involves skin irritation and allergies, which can stem from the materials used in belly wrap corsets. Those made from synthetic fabrics or tightly woven materials may rub against the skin during movement, leading to chafing or rashes. For individuals with sensitive skin or allergies to certain fabrics, this can turn from a fashion statement to an uncomfortable experience quickly. Prioritizing corsets made from breathable and hypoallergenic materials can mitigate these issues. It's helpful to be vigilant about any reactions; seeing a healthcare provider can offer clarity if irritation occurs. Addressing the possibility of skin discomfort underscores the importance of thoughtful fabric selection, ensuring that style does not trump comfort.

Misconceptions

A visual comparison of the effects of wearing a belly wrap corset on posture and body shape.
A visual comparison of the effects of wearing a belly wrap corset on posture and body shape.

Temporary vs. Permanent Results

The allure of belly wrap corsets often leads to misconceptions about their results. Many believe that wearing them continuously will yield permanent waist reduction or shape changes. This viewpoint overlooks the fact that any shaping achieved is typically temporary, reverting when the corset is removed. Understanding this reality is important in managing expectations. Corsets can help create a desired silhouette for special occasions or even daily wear, but relying on them for permanent changes in body shape can lead to disappointment and a skewed body image. Recognizing this limitation supports a healthier approach to body image and fashion.

Care and Maintenance of Belly Wrap Corsets

Taking care of belly wrap corsets is not just about cleaning; it's a fundamental aspect of maintaining their integrity and ensuring longevity. Proper care and maintenance can significantly affect how well a corset performs over time, impacting both aesthetics and functionality. Corsets are an investment, and with the right approach, you can extend their lifespan, ensuring they continue to provide support and style.

Cleaning Guidelines

Handwashing vs. Machine Washing

When it comes to cleaning belly wrap corsets, the choice between handwashing and machine washing is pivotal. Handwashing is the gentler option. It minimizes the risk of damage from friction or intense agitation. Corsets often incorporate delicate materials like silk or specific lace features that can easily fray.

In contrast, machine washing might save time but can lead to unforeseen consequences.

  • Key Characteristic: Handwashing allows for more control over the cleaning process.
  • Benefits of Handwashing: It preserves the fabric's structure, prevents shrinking, and avoids loose threads from becoming an issue.

However, handwashing requires work and may not suit everyoneโ€™s busy lifestyle. Machine washing could expedite the cleaning process but runs the risk of drastically affecting your bridal corsetโ€™s overall quality. So, while it might be appealing to toss it in the machine, opt for handwashing for long-term care.

Storing Techniques

Proper storage of belly wrap corsets is crucial for preventing damage caused by creases or environmental factors. The way you store these garments can impact their shape and functionality.

  • Key Characteristic: Air-drying and careful folding are central to proper storage.
  • Benefits of Proper Storing: Keeping corsets in a cool, dry space can keep them in excellent condition. Remember, sunlight can weak the fabric over time.

A common practice is to store them flat rather than hanging them. Hanging may lead to unwanted stretching, which can distort the shape.

Durability and Lifespan

Understanding Material Resilience

The materials used in belly wrap corsets directly influence their durability and overall lifespan. For instance, latex corsets tend to have a different resilience compared to cotton-based ones. Each fabric behaves uniquely under various conditions like heat, moisture, and stress.

  • Key Characteristic: Understanding the specific material helps you identify the best care practices.
  • Benefits of Material Awareness: Knowing the strengths and weaknesses of each fabric type allows for better maintenance. For example, silk may require more careful attention during both cleaning and storage compared to more robust materials like cotton

On another note, knowing how resilient your corset is can greatly influence how often you need to replace it over time.

Signs of Wear and Tear

Recognizing the signs of wear and tear in belly wrap corsets will help you address problems before they escalate. Check areas around seams, hooks, and boning, as these are often the first places to show deterioration.

  • Key Characteristic: Awareness of potential weak points in construction allows for proactive care.
  • Benefits of Monitoring: Regular inspections can prevent larger setbacks, ensuring that small issues โ€“ such as loose threads โ€“ are fixed before they become unmanageable.
